0

0

PAI x EasyPhoto, 告别愚人节,创造节日氛围AI写真

WBOY

WBOY

发布时间:2024-01-03 21:18:11

|

1237人浏览过

|

来源于搜狐

转载

Tome
Tome

先进的AI智能PPT制作工具

下载
活动地址:https://developer.aliyun.com/topic/aigc_pai/newyear

教程简述

生成式AI技术批量产出真/像/美的个人写真应用非常受欢迎。近期上线的EasyPhoto 作为一款开源的 SD WebUI 插件,提供更灵活、易用的开发方式,受到大量开发者们的关注和好评,用户可通过上传若干张同一人的照片,即可快速训练 LoRA 模型,并结合用户自定义的模板图片,最终生成真、像、美的写真照片。

EasyPhoto 是一个Webui UI插件,用于生成AI肖像画。基于StableDiffusion + 人物定制Lora + ControlNet 的方式实现,支持低代码操作、自定义风格,内置丰富模版,让更多开发者可以灵活地开发自己的风格化的艺术照生成。 本次AIGC创作活动基于阿里云人工智能平台PAI,低代码高效率启动EasyPhoto,实现节日氛围美图的快速生成。

基于本教程可以体验:

新用户可免费领取价值万元的人工智能平台PAI试用资源

基于交互式建模PAI-DSW 训练个人专属的 LoRA 模型

创作全新的节日AI写真,让您体验到圣诞节、新年等节日充满个性化氛围的感觉

提交作品Redmi Watch3、小米手环8等赢取精美好礼!

使用PAI 快速启动 EasyPhoto

1. 准备工作

1.1 领取交互式建模PAI-DSW免费试用权益

前往本次「hi 2024!AI新年写真大挑战」活动页面,领取交互式建模PAI-DSW产品免费试用资源包

☞☞☞AI 智能聊天, 问答助手, AI 智能搜索, 免费无限量使用 DeepSeek R1 模型☜☜☜

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• 对于交互式建模 PAI-DSW 的新用户,阿里云提供了5000CU*H 的免费试用资源,可以在活动页面中直接领取(试用规则请参照阿里云免费试用:https://free.aliyun.com/);或可以购买交互式建模 PAI-DSW 资源包参与活动,购买链接:PAI-DSW 100CU*H资源包,价格 59 元起;如不购买资源包,PAI-DSW 会按量进行计费,计费标准详见阿里云产品定价。

1.2 创建PAI-DSW实例

  1. 前往人工智能平台PAI控制台,链接:https://pai.console.aliyun.com/
  2. 开通人工智能PAI并创建默认工作空间。请参见开通并创建默认工作空间。
  3. 在人工智能平台PAI控制台内,选择交互式建模PAI-DSW

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

4.点击创建实例(如上图)

5.自定义输入实例名称,如“easyphoto”

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

在选择实例机型时,可以考虑使用GPU分类的ecs.gn6v-c8g1.2xlarge(支持资源包抵扣)或ecs.gn7i-c8g1.2xlarge

(支持资源包抵扣)。若这两个机型库存可更换地域尝试,或选择其他付费机型(不支持免费试用)。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

7.选择镜像,stable-diffusion-webui-develop:1.0.0-pytorch2.01-gpu-py310-cu117-ubuntu22.04

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

8.点击“下一步”

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

9.确认【资源配置】及【镜像】如图所示,点击创建实例;

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

10.大约等到3-5分钟,实例状态变为「运行中」,实例创建完成;

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

1.3 在PAI-DSW中打开EasyPhoto教程,体验零代码完成AI开发

  1. 打开链接:基于EasyPhoto的AI新年-圣诞写真大挑战 (WebUI版),点击右上角「在阿里云DSW打开」

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

2.选择先前创建好的实例,点击实例名称

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

3.进入notebook开发界面,逐步点击运行按钮;依次运行 1.环境安装 节的单元格(3个 定义函数-下载代码-下载模型),可下载并安装预置的带有EasyPhoto插件的WebUI,即所依赖的模型。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

4.运行 2.启动WebUI 节的单元格,可打开WebUI。

5.单击生成的链接进入WebUI

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• 打开WebUI,进入体验环节,在WebUI里运行EasyPhoto;

2. 开始体验

您可以使用本教程生成自己的节日写真/动图,我们提供了如下的功能:

  • 人物写真(Photo Inference)
  • 指定图片的人物写真 (Photo2Photo)
  • 指定文本的人物写真 (Text2Photo)
  • 人物动图(Video Inference)
  • 指定文本的人物动图 (Text2Video)
  • 指定图片的人物动图 (Image2Video)
  • 指定视频的人物动图 (Video2Video)

大体上,人物写真/动图的生成分为以下两个步骤:

  • Step1: 训练属于人物的数字分身
  • Step2: 基于数字分身进行图像/视频生成

生成图片请参考2.2板块,生成视频请参考2.3板块。

2.1 数字分身训练

  • Step1: 点击EasyPhoto选项卡
  • Step2: 点击Upload Photos 上传自己的训练图片 (5-20张清晰的人像,最好为半身/正面)

如果没有10张个人清晰人像照片,可以选择蒙娜丽莎照片作为测试。蒙娜丽莎照片的下载链接为:https://pai-aigc-photog.oss-cn-hangzhou.aliyuncs.com/webui/mona.zip

  • Step3: 点击Start Training (在弹框中输入任意的user id (英文))

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

我们为您内置了写实/动漫风格的两种基模型供您选择,您也可以根据喜好选择自己的基模型。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

⚠️请注意,如在训练过程中出现如图所示的前端断连,不用担心,您可在notebook后台看见训练进度。待训练完成后刷新前端页面可以进行模型推理。

  • 前端断连(连接超时 确保后台在训练即可):

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• 训练完成提醒:
  • SDWebUI 前端

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• notebook后端

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

2.2 图像推理 (Photo Inference)

您可使用Photo Inference 进行图像推理,我们支持:

  • 指定图像的人物写真(Photo2Photo)
  • 指定文本的人物写真(Text2Photo)

2.2.1 人物写真的指定图像

  • Step 1: 切到Photo inference选项卡
  • Step 2: 选择一种合适的图片上传方式
  • 从模版中选择(Template Gallery),需在Gallery中选择一张图片
  • 自行上传单张(Single Image Upload)
  • 批量上传模版(Batch Image Upload)

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step 3: 选择基模型和UserId对应的LoRA模型 (可点击 刷新 图标 获得所有的UserID列表)

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• 使用Infer With IPA时 无需训练自己的数字分身,直接在弹出的图片框中上传一张图进行生成。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step 4: 可在Advanced Option选项卡中设置相关的参数
  • 可打开background restore,并调整重绘幅度,对模版图片进行重绘来达到不同的生成效果。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step 5: 点击Start Generation 进行模型推理,生成专属于您的AI写真
  • 稍等约1-2分钟后,图片生成完成,可下载存储图片;

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step6: 您可进一步选择生成图片,单击Text Options,选择一个合适的模版添加艺术字效果,生成的结果将出现在Results 的右侧。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• 将图片提交至活动页,参与评奖活动;

⚠️ 若出现如下提示,请设置ControlNet 数目>=4。在控制台退出并重启WebUI进行设置。

  • Step1: 选择 设置 菜单
  • Step2: 在左侧菜单栏中找到ControlNet
  • Step3: 将Multi-ControlNet数目设置>=4
  • Step4: 点击保存设置
  • Step5: 回到notebook页面,停止并重新启动SDWebUI

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

2.2.2 指定文本的人物写真

  • Step 1: 切到Text2Photo选项卡
  • Step 2: 选择一种合适的场景
  • Step 3: 修改相关的文本描述

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step4: 设置生成图像分辨率
  • Step5: 进一步选择/上传 控制图像(姿态控制 OpenPose)

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step6: 与图生图一致的设置 基模型/User_id 及其他参数,进行图像生成,并在生成完成后自行添加艺术字效果。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

* 您可以参考这里的使用方式来进一步训练自己的节日场景,多样化的生成人像写真~

2.3 视频推理 (Video Inference)

您可使用Video Inference 进行视频推理,我们支持:

  • 指定文本的人物动图(Text2Video)
  • 指定图像的人物动图(Image2Video)
  • 指定视频的人物动图(Video2Video)

2.3.1 指定文本的人物动图

  • Step 1: 切到Video inference选项卡
  • Step 2: 选择一个合适的场景,并修改相应的prompy(与 指定文本的人物写真 操作相同)
  • Step 3: 设置图像大小,或上传一个用于控制的视频,并选择合适的控制方式。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step 4: 设置基模型、user_id 以及相关的参数。

⚠️ 我们默认打开了lcm 用于视频生成的加速,您可关闭该选项用更多的生成步数来生成更细节的视频结果。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step 5: 点击 Start Generation 来生成视频
  • 如前端错误,后台显示生成完成,您可单击 List Recent Conversion Results 来下载/查看 生成的历史视频。(无需刷新)

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step 6: 点击 Text Option 来对生成视频添加艺术字效果。您可以选择某一帧,或将艺术字效果应用于整段视频。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

2.3.2 指定图像的人物动图

  • Step1: 上传一张 人物图 (可通过 按钮 将生成的人物写真发送至此)/ 上传首、尾图

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• Step2: 设置基模型、user_id 及相关参数。点击Start Generation 可进行视频的生成。并使用Text Options进行艺术字的添加。

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

2.3.3 指定视频的人物动图

  • Step1: 上传一段人物视频
  • Step2: 设置基模型、user_id 及相关参数。点击Start Generation 可进行视频的生成。并使用Text Options进行艺术字的添加。

3. 资源清理及后续

3.1 清理

  • 在实验完成后,可前往对应产品控制台,停止或删除实例(两个操作均可),避免实例持续处于运行中,在超出免费试用额度后,带来额外的扣费

保姆级教程 | PAI x EasyPhoto,节日氛围AI写真生成

  • 后续仍考虑使用该实例>>停止;后续不再使用该实例>>删除,成功停止后即停止资源消耗。

3.2 后续

在试用有效期期间,您还可以继续使用DSW实例进行模型训练和推理验证。

附:

欢迎共建 EasyPhoto, Github地址:https://github.com/aigc-apps/sd-webui-EasyPhoto

原文链接:https://developer.aliyun.com/article/1401917?utm_content=g_1000386818

本文为阿里云原创内容,未经允许不得转载。

热门AI工具

更多
DeepSeek
DeepSeek

幻方量化公司旗下的开源大模型平台

豆包大模型
豆包大模型

字节跳动自主研发的一系列大型语言模型

WorkBuddy
WorkBuddy

腾讯云推出的AI原生桌面智能体工作台

腾讯元宝
腾讯元宝

腾讯混元平台推出的AI助手

文心一言
文心一言

文心一言是百度开发的AI聊天机器人,通过对话可以生成各种形式的内容。

讯飞写作
讯飞写作

基于讯飞星火大模型的AI写作工具,可以快速生成新闻稿件、品宣文案、工作总结、心得体会等各种文文稿

即梦AI
即梦AI

一站式AI创作平台,免费AI图片和视频生成。

ChatGPT
ChatGPT

最最强大的AI聊天机器人程序,ChatGPT不单是聊天机器人,还能进行撰写邮件、视频脚本、文案、翻译、代码等任务。

相关专题

更多
console接口是干嘛的
console接口是干嘛的

console接口是一种用于在计算机命令行或浏览器开发工具中输出信息的工具,提供了一种简单的方式来记录和查看应用程序的输出结果和调试信息。本专题为大家提供console接口相关的各种文章、以及下载和课程。

420

2023.08.08

console.log是什么
console.log是什么

console.log 是 javascript 函数,用于在浏览器控制台中输出信息,便于调试和故障排除。想了解更多console.log的相关内容,可以阅读本专题下面的文章。

541

2024.05.29

github中文官网入口 github中文版官网网页进入
github中文官网入口 github中文版官网网页进入

github中文官网入口https://docs.github.com/zh/get-started,GitHub 是一种基于云的平台,可在其中存储、共享并与他人一起编写代码。 通过将代码存储在GitHub 上的“存储库”中,你可以: “展示或共享”你的工作。 持续“跟踪和管理”对代码的更改。

4223

2026.01.21

http与https有哪些区别
http与https有哪些区别

http与https的区别:1、协议安全性;2、连接方式;3、证书管理;4、连接状态;5、端口号;6、资源消耗;7、兼容性。本专题为大家提供相关的文章、下载、课程内容,供大家免费下载体验。

2911

2024.08.16

什么是低代码
什么是低代码

低代码是一种软件开发方法,使用预构建的组件可快速构建应用程序,无需大量编程。想了解更多低代码的相关内容,可以阅读本专题下面的文章。

300

2024.05.21

C# ASP.NET Core微服务架构与API网关实践
C# ASP.NET Core微服务架构与API网关实践

本专题围绕 C# 在现代后端架构中的微服务实践展开,系统讲解基于 ASP.NET Core 构建可扩展服务体系的核心方法。内容涵盖服务拆分策略、RESTful API 设计、服务间通信、API 网关统一入口管理以及服务治理机制。通过真实项目案例,帮助开发者掌握构建高可用微服务系统的关键技术,提高系统的可扩展性与维护效率。

69

2026.03.11

Go高并发任务调度与Goroutine池化实践
Go高并发任务调度与Goroutine池化实践

本专题围绕 Go 语言在高并发任务处理场景中的实践展开,系统讲解 Goroutine 调度模型、Channel 通信机制以及并发控制策略。内容包括任务队列设计、Goroutine 池化管理、资源限制控制以及并发任务的性能优化方法。通过实际案例演示,帮助开发者构建稳定高效的 Go 并发任务处理系统,提高系统在高负载环境下的处理能力与稳定性。

37

2026.03.10

Kotlin Android模块化架构与组件化开发实践
Kotlin Android模块化架构与组件化开发实践

本专题围绕 Kotlin 在 Android 应用开发中的架构实践展开,重点讲解模块化设计与组件化开发的实现思路。内容包括项目模块拆分策略、公共组件封装、依赖管理优化、路由通信机制以及大型项目的工程化管理方法。通过真实项目案例分析,帮助开发者构建结构清晰、易扩展且维护成本低的 Android 应用架构体系,提升团队协作效率与项目迭代速度。

82

2026.03.09

JavaScript浏览器渲染机制与前端性能优化实践
JavaScript浏览器渲染机制与前端性能优化实践

本专题围绕 JavaScript 在浏览器中的执行与渲染机制展开,系统讲解 DOM 构建、CSSOM 解析、重排与重绘原理,以及关键渲染路径优化方法。内容涵盖事件循环机制、异步任务调度、资源加载优化、代码拆分与懒加载等性能优化策略。通过真实前端项目案例,帮助开发者理解浏览器底层工作原理,并掌握提升网页加载速度与交互体验的实用技巧。

97

2026.03.06

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号